While the government said the law is key to ensuring the free exercise of media activity under legal controls, Reporters Without Borders (RSF) said the … WebHydrocarbons have long been the backbone of the economy, accounting for roughly 30% of GDP, 60% of budget revenues, and nearly 95% of export earnings. Algeria has the 10th-largest reserves of natural gas in the world - including the 3rd-largest reserves of shale gas - and is the 6th-largest gas exporter. It ranks 16th in proven oil reserves. WebNov 19, 2024 · Since then, Algeria has drawn down its $200 billion foreign-exchange reserves to shore up its economy, fuelling fresh scrutiny of its economic model’s structural weaknesses. The oil price drop took a heavy toll on state coffers: in 2007, Algeria’s revenues were $74 billion; in 2024, they totalled $24 billion. WebThe Gross Domestic Product (GDP) in Algeria was worth 163.04 billion US dollars in 2024, according to official data from the World Bank. The GDP value of Algeria represents 0.07 percent of the world economy. GDP in Algeria averaged 69.84 USD Billion from 1960 until 2024, reaching an all time high of 213.81 USD Billion in 2014 and a record low of 2.00 …
